WPS办公软件中VB脚本的应用与操作技巧wps官网vb
本文目录导读:
随着计算机技术的快速发展,自动化处理文档的任务已经成为很多职场人士的日常工作中不可或缺的一部分,而WPS作为一款功能强大的办公软件,提供了丰富的工具和功能,其中就包括VB脚本的支持,VB脚本是一种用于在Windows环境下自动化操作的脚本语言,能够帮助用户高效地完成文件操作、数据处理、邮件发送等任务,本文将详细介绍如何在WPS中使用VB脚本,以及如何通过VB脚本实现各种自动化操作。
什么是VB脚本
VB脚本(Visual Basic Scripting,简称为VBScript)是一种轻量级的脚本语言,由微软Visual Basic开发,主要用于在Windows环境下自动化操作,VBScript以其简单易学、功能强大著称,广泛应用于Web开发、系统管理、自动化测试等领域。
在WPS中,VB脚本可以通过插入宏或编写自定义脚本来实现自动化操作,WPS支持VBScript脚本,这意味着用户可以在WPS文档中嵌入VB脚本,从而实现复杂的自动化功能。
WPS中使用VB脚本的功能
WPS提供了VB脚本的支持,用户可以通过以下几种方式利用VB脚本:
-
插入宏
WPS允许用户在文档中插入宏,宏可以记录用户手动操作的步骤,并通过VB脚本的形式保存这些操作,用户可以通过宏快速重复复杂的操作,而无需每次都手动输入。 -
编写自定义脚本
WPS支持用户在文档中直接编写VB脚本,从而实现更复杂的自动化功能,用户可以通过脚本实现文件操作、数据处理、邮件发送等功能。 -
自动化处理文档
通过VB脚本,用户可以自动化处理大量文档,例如批量添加水印、批量删除重复内容、批量转换文档格式等。
如何在WPS中使用VB脚本
要使用VB脚本在WPS中实现自动化操作,可以按照以下步骤进行:
打开WPS文档
打开WPS文档后,进入“工具”菜单,选择“宏”选项卡。
插入宏
在“宏”选项卡中,点击“插入宏”按钮,选择需要执行的操作,WPS会记录下用户的操作步骤,并生成一个宏。
编写VB脚本
如果需要更复杂的自动化功能,可以编写VB脚本,在WPS中,可以通过“插入”菜单中的“宏”选项卡中的“新建宏”来创建一个新的宏,并选择“使用VBScript”作为宏类型。
执行脚本
编写完VB脚本后,可以通过“宏”菜单卡中的“运行宏”来执行脚本,脚本会根据记录的操作步骤自动执行相应的操作。
VB脚本在WPS中的具体应用
批量添加水印
通过VB脚本,可以快速为文档批量添加水印,以下是一个简单的VB脚本示例:
Sub AddWatermark() Dim doc As Document Dim watermark As Picture Set doc = ActiveDocument Set watermark = doc.AddWatermark("watermark.jpg", True) End Sub
运行此脚本后,所有选中的文档将自动添加水印。
批量删除重复内容
通过VB脚本,可以删除文档中重复的内容,以下是一个示例:
Sub RemoveDuplicate() Dim doc As Document Dim range As Range Dim lastChar As Long Dim i As Long Set doc = ActiveDocument lastChar = 0 For Each range In doc If range.OverlapMinimum > lastChar Then range.Delete lastChar = range EndPosition End If Next range End Sub
运行此脚本后,文档中将删除所有重复的内容。
自动化邮件发送
通过VB脚本,可以自动化发送邮件,以下是一个示例:
Sub SendEmail() Dim sender As String Dim recipient As String Dim subject As String Dim body As String Dim outlook As Object sender = " sender@example.com " recipient = " recipient@example.com " subject = "自动化邮件" body = "您好,这是一个自动生成的邮件,请勿回复。" Outlook = CreateObject("Outlook.Application") Outlookredditor = Outlookredditor.SentItems.Add Outlookredditor.To = recipient Outlookredditor.Subject = subject Outlookredditor.Body = body Outlookredditor.Send Outlookredditor.Delete Outlook.Quit End Sub
运行此脚本后,邮件将被自动化发送给指定的收件人。
批量转换文档格式
通过VB脚本,可以批量转换文档格式,以下是一个示例:
Sub ChangeFormat() Dim doc As Document Dim newFormat As String Set doc = ActiveDocument newFormat = "PDF" If doc.FileFormat = "PDF" Then Exit Sub End If doc.FileFormat = newFormat End Sub
运行此脚本后,所有选中的文档将被批量转换为PDF格式。
注意事项
在使用VB脚本时,需要注意以下几点:
-
脚本的安全性
VB脚本在运行时可能会访问计算机的资源,因此需要确保脚本的安全性,建议在运行脚本时,使用“以管理员身份”运行,以提高安全性。 -
脚本的兼容性
WPS支持VB脚本,但脚本的兼容性可能因不同版本的WPS而有所不同,建议在测试脚本时,尽量使用与当前WPS版本相同的版本。 -
脚本的优化
脚本的性能可能会影响运行速度,因此建议对脚本进行优化,例如减少不必要的操作,合理使用资源。 -
脚本的调试
在运行脚本时,可以使用WPS的调试工具来检查脚本的执行情况,确保脚本能够正确运行。
可以看出,VB脚本在WPS中具有广泛的应用场景,可以实现从简单的文件操作到复杂的自动化任务,无论是日常办公还是 repetitive tasks,使用VB脚本都能显著提高工作效率,通过学习和实践,用户可以掌握VB脚本的基本用法,并将其应用到实际工作中,从而提升自己的工作效率。
VB脚本是WPS办公软件中一个强大的工具,能够帮助用户高效地完成各种任务,希望本文能够帮助你更好地理解和使用VB脚本在WPS中的功能。
WPS办公软件中VB脚本的应用与操作技巧wps官网vb,
发表评论